摘 要:

研究氟草敏(norflurazon)、氟啶酮(fluridone)、GR24、赤霉素(GA3) 4种外源信号物质对肉苁蓉种子萌发的影响, 以及2,6-二甲氧基-对-苯醌(2,6-DMBQ)、5,8-二羟基萘醌(5,8-DHNQ)、阿魏酸(ferulic acid) 3种外源信号物质对萌发的肉苁蓉种子吸器形成的影响, 结果表明: 氟草敏、氟啶酮、GR24对肉苁蓉种子的萌发均具有明显的促进作用, 其中氟草敏作用最为显著, 处理168 h后肉苁蓉种子开始萌发, 萌发率最高达65%; 2,6-DMBQ对肉苁蓉种子吸器形成具有显著的促进作用, 处理48 h后肉苁蓉种子开始形成吸器, 吸器形成率最高达50%。

Abstract:

The effects of four exogenous signal substances (norflurazon, fluridone, GR24 and GA3) on seed germination and three exogenous signal substances (2,6-dimethoxy-p-benzoquinone [2,6-DMBQ], 5,8-dihydroxy-1,4-naphthoquinone [5,8-DHNQ] and ferulic acid) on haustorium formation of germinated seeds of Cistanche deserticola were studied. The results showed that norflurazon, fluridone and GR24 significantly promoted seed germination. The promotion of norflurazon was the most significant. The seeds treated with norflurazon began to germinate after 168 h, and the highest germination rate was 65%. 2,6-DMBQ significantly promoted haustorium formation. The germinated seeds began to form haustorium 48 h later after being treated with 2,6-DMBQ, and the highest haustorium formation rate was 50%.
